Position: Facilities Maintenance Manager
Job Duties and Summary
- Oversee the day-to-day operations and maintenance of all facility systems critical to production, including HVAC, electrical distribution, plumbing, and airflow process.
- Manage and optimize cleanroom environmental controls (temperature, humidity, particulate levels) to meet strict ISO standards.
- Develop, implement, and manage preventative maintenance programs (PMP) for all facility equipment and systems to minimize downtime and ensure reliability.
- Manage waste disposal and recycling programs, including hazardous waste, ensuring compliance.
- Champion a strong safety culture within the facilities team and across facility operations. Ensure full compliance with all federal, state, and local EH&S regulations, including OSHA, EPA, and relevant industry-specific standards.
- Conduct regular safety inspections and audits of facility areas, equipment, and work practices. Investigate facility-related incidents, accidents, and near misses, determining root causes and implementing corrective actions.
- Manage and oversee programs related to hazardous waste management, air emissions, wastewater recycling, and storm water runoff.
- Ensure proper labeling, storage, and handling of chemicals and hazardous materials used in facility.
- Participate in the development and review of facility-related emergency response plans (fire, chemical spill, power outage, etc.).
- Maintain accurate EH&S records and documentation related to facility operations.
- Stay current on changes in EH&S regulations and implement necessary updates to facility procedures.
- Plan, manage, and execute facility-related projects, including upgrades, renovations, and new equipment installations, ensuring safety is a primary consideration in all project phases.
- Develop and manage the annual facilities operating and capital budgets.
- Negotiate and manage contracts with external vendors and service providers (HVAC, electrical, plumbing, etc.), ensuring they meet company safety standards.
- Maintain accurate records of facility maintenance activities, equipment history, system performance, and EH&S compliance.
- Generate reports on facility performance, energy consumption, maintenance costs, and safety metrics.
- Responsible for workplace space planning and other duties assigned by management team.
